Position Summary

This position provides Tooling and Rapid Process Machining support to Aerospace and Industrial plants within the NVH Division. This role requires collaboration with NVH plants to meet customer needs while managing through development projects, NPI initiatives, and production-down situations.

Parker Hannifin is a Fortune 250 global leader in motion and control technologies. For more than a century, we've enabled engineering breakthroughs that make energy cleaner, transportation safer, medical treatments more effective, and manufacturing more efficient.

With empowered team members in more than 40 countries, Parker serves customers across aerospace & defense, energy, HVAC & refrigeration, in-plant & industrial equipment, off-highway and transportation.
